Mutagenesis 58 – 58 C -> A. Exhibits very slow copper acquisition.
Mutagenesis 58 – 58 C -> S. Enhances formation of fibrillar aggregates in the absence of bound zinc; when associated with S-7; S-112 and S-147.
Mutagenesis 81 – 81 H -> A. Loss of zinc binding and enhanced tendency to form aggregates; when associated with A-84.
Mutagenesis 81 – 81 H -> S. Destabilization of dimer and loss of zinc binding; when associated with S-84.
Mutagenesis 84 – 84 D -> A. Loss of zinc binding and enhanced tendency to form aggregates; when associated with A-81.
Mutagenesis 84 – 84 D -> S. Destabilization of dimer and loss of zinc binding; when associated with S-81.
